Reference documentation for deal.II version 9.1.0-pre
FEValuesBase< dim, spacedim > Member List

This is the complete list of members for FEValuesBase< dim, spacedim >, including all inherited members.

cell_similarityFEValuesBase< dim, spacedim >protected
check_cell_similarity(const typename Triangulation< dim, spacedim >::cell_iterator &cell)FEValuesBase< dim, spacedim >inlineprotected
compute_update_flags(const UpdateFlags update_flags) const FEValuesBase< dim, spacedim >protected
dimensionFEValuesBase< dim, spacedim >static
dofs_per_cellFEValuesBase< dim, spacedim >
ExcAccessToUninitializedField(std::string arg1)FEValuesBase< dim, spacedim >static
ExcFEDontMatch()FEValuesBase< dim, spacedim >static
ExcFENotPrimitive()FEValuesBase< dim, spacedim >static
ExcInUse(int arg1, std::string arg2, std::string arg3)Subscriptorstatic
ExcNoSubscriber(std::string arg1, std::string arg2)Subscriptorstatic
ExcShapeFunctionNotPrimitive(int arg1)FEValuesBase< dim, spacedim >static
feFEValuesBase< dim, spacedim >protected
fe_dataFEValuesBase< dim, spacedim >protected
fe_values_views_cacheFEValuesBase< dim, spacedim >private
FEValuesBase(const unsigned int n_q_points, const unsigned int dofs_per_cell, const UpdateFlags update_flags, const Mapping< dim, spacedim > &mapping, const FiniteElement< dim, spacedim > &fe)FEValuesBase< dim, spacedim >
FEValuesBase(const FEValuesBase &)FEValuesBase< dim, spacedim >private
FEValuesViews::Scalar classFEValuesBase< dim, spacedim >friend
finite_element_outputFEValuesBase< dim, spacedim >protected
get_all_normal_vectors() const FEValuesBase< dim, spacedim >
get_cell() const FEValuesBase< dim, spacedim >
get_cell_similarity() const FEValuesBase< dim, spacedim >
get_fe() const FEValuesBase< dim, spacedim >
get_function_gradients(const InputVector &fe_function, std::vector< Tensor< 1, spacedim, typename InputVector::value_type >> &gradients) const FEValuesBase< dim, spacedim >
get_function_gradients(const InputVector &fe_function, std::vector< std::vector< Tensor< 1, spacedim, typename InputVector::value_type >>> &gradients) const FEValuesBase< dim, spacedim >
get_function_gradients(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, std::vector< Tensor< 1, spacedim, typename InputVector::value_type >> &gradients) const FEValuesBase< dim, spacedim >
get_function_gradients(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, VectorSlice< std::vector< std::vector< Tensor< 1, spacedim, typename InputVector::value_type >>>> gradients, bool quadrature_points_fastest=false) const FEValuesBase< dim, spacedim >
get_function_hessians(const InputVector &fe_function, std::vector< Tensor< 2, spacedim, typename InputVector::value_type >> &hessians) const FEValuesBase< dim, spacedim >
get_function_hessians(const InputVector &fe_function, std::vector< std::vector< Tensor< 2, spacedim, typename InputVector::value_type >>> &hessians, bool quadrature_points_fastest=false) const FEValuesBase< dim, spacedim >
get_function_hessians(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, std::vector< Tensor< 2, spacedim, typename InputVector::value_type >> &hessians) const FEValuesBase< dim, spacedim >
get_function_hessians(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, VectorSlice< std::vector< std::vector< Tensor< 2, spacedim, typename InputVector::value_type >>>> hessians, bool quadrature_points_fastest=false) const FEValuesBase< dim, spacedim >
get_function_laplacians(const InputVector &fe_function, std::vector< typename InputVector::value_type > &laplacians) const FEValuesBase< dim, spacedim >
get_function_laplacians(const InputVector &fe_function, std::vector< Vector< typename InputVector::value_type >> &laplacians) const FEValuesBase< dim, spacedim >
get_function_laplacians(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, std::vector< typename InputVector::value_type > &laplacians) const FEValuesBase< dim, spacedim >
get_function_laplacians(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, std::vector< Vector< typename InputVector::value_type >> &laplacians) const FEValuesBase< dim, spacedim >
get_function_laplacians(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, std::vector< std::vector< typename InputVector::value_type >> &laplacians, bool quadrature_points_fastest=false) const FEValuesBase< dim, spacedim >
get_function_third_derivatives(const InputVector &fe_function, std::vector< Tensor< 3, spacedim, typename InputVector::value_type >> &third_derivatives) const FEValuesBase< dim, spacedim >
get_function_third_derivatives(const InputVector &fe_function, std::vector< std::vector< Tensor< 3, spacedim, typename InputVector::value_type >>> &third_derivatives, bool quadrature_points_fastest=false) const FEValuesBase< dim, spacedim >
get_function_third_derivatives(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, std::vector< Tensor< 3, spacedim, typename InputVector::value_type >> &third_derivatives) const FEValuesBase< dim, spacedim >
get_function_third_derivatives(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, VectorSlice< std::vector< std::vector< Tensor< 3, spacedim, typename InputVector::value_type >>>> third_derivatives, bool quadrature_points_fastest=false) const FEValuesBase< dim, spacedim >
get_function_values(const InputVector &fe_function, std::vector< typename InputVector::value_type > &values) const FEValuesBase< dim, spacedim >
get_function_values(const InputVector &fe_function, std::vector< Vector< typename InputVector::value_type >> &values) const FEValuesBase< dim, spacedim >
get_function_values(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, std::vector< typename InputVector::value_type > &values) const FEValuesBase< dim, spacedim >
get_function_values(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, std::vector< Vector< typename InputVector::value_type >> &values) const FEValuesBase< dim, spacedim >
get_function_values(const InputVector &fe_function, const VectorSlice< const std::vector< types::global_dof_index >> &indices, VectorSlice< std::vector< std::vector< typename InputVector::value_type >>> values, const bool quadrature_points_fastest) const FEValuesBase< dim, spacedim >
get_inverse_jacobians() const FEValuesBase< dim, spacedim >
get_jacobian_2nd_derivatives() const FEValuesBase< dim, spacedim >
get_jacobian_3rd_derivatives() const FEValuesBase< dim, spacedim >
get_jacobian_grads() const FEValuesBase< dim, spacedim >
get_jacobian_pushed_forward_2nd_derivatives() const FEValuesBase< dim, spacedim >
get_jacobian_pushed_forward_3rd_derivatives() const FEValuesBase< dim, spacedim >
get_jacobian_pushed_forward_grads() const FEValuesBase< dim, spacedim >
get_jacobians() const FEValuesBase< dim, spacedim >
get_JxW_values() const FEValuesBase< dim, spacedim >
get_mapping() const FEValuesBase< dim, spacedim >
get_normal_vectors() const FEValuesBase< dim, spacedim >
get_quadrature_points() const FEValuesBase< dim, spacedim >
get_update_flags() const FEValuesBase< dim, spacedim >
invalidate_present_cell()FEValuesBase< dim, spacedim >protected
inverse_jacobian(const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
jacobian(const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
jacobian_2nd_derivative(const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
jacobian_3rd_derivative(const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
jacobian_grad(const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
jacobian_pushed_forward_2nd_derivative(const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
jacobian_pushed_forward_3rd_derivative(const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
jacobian_pushed_forward_grad(const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
JxW(const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
list_subscribers(StreamType &stream) const Subscriptorinline
list_subscribers() const Subscriptor
mappingFEValuesBase< dim, spacedim >protected
mapping_dataFEValuesBase< dim, spacedim >protected
mapping_outputFEValuesBase< dim, spacedim >protected
maybe_invalidate_previous_present_cell(const typename Triangulation< dim, spacedim >::cell_iterator &cell)FEValuesBase< dim, spacedim >protected
memory_consumption() const FEValuesBase< dim, spacedim >
n_quadrature_pointsFEValuesBase< dim, spacedim >
n_subscriptions() const Subscriptor
normal_vector(const unsigned int i) const FEValuesBase< dim, spacedim >
operator=(const FEValuesBase &)FEValuesBase< dim, spacedim >private
Subscriptor::operator=(const Subscriptor &)Subscriptor
Subscriptor::operator=(Subscriptor &&) noexceptSubscriptor
operator[](const FEValuesExtractors::Scalar &scalar) const FEValuesBase< dim, spacedim >
operator[](const FEValuesExtractors::Vector &vector) const FEValuesBase< dim, spacedim >
operator[](const FEValuesExtractors::SymmetricTensor< 2 > &tensor) const FEValuesBase< dim, spacedim >
operator[](const FEValuesExtractors::Tensor< 2 > &tensor) const FEValuesBase< dim, spacedim >
present_cellFEValuesBase< dim, spacedim >protected
quadrature_point(const unsigned int q) const FEValuesBase< dim, spacedim >
serialize(Archive &ar, const unsigned int version)Subscriptorinline
shape_3rd_derivative(const unsigned int function_no, const unsigned int point_no) const FEValuesBase< dim, spacedim >
shape_3rd_derivative_component(const unsigned int function_no, const unsigned int point_no, const unsigned int component) const FEValuesBase< dim, spacedim >
shape_grad(const unsigned int function_no, const unsigned int quadrature_point) const FEValuesBase< dim, spacedim >
shape_grad_component(const unsigned int function_no, const unsigned int point_no, const unsigned int component) const FEValuesBase< dim, spacedim >
shape_hessian(const unsigned int function_no, const unsigned int point_no) const FEValuesBase< dim, spacedim >
shape_hessian_component(const unsigned int function_no, const unsigned int point_no, const unsigned int component) const FEValuesBase< dim, spacedim >
shape_value(const unsigned int function_no, const unsigned int point_no) const FEValuesBase< dim, spacedim >
shape_value_component(const unsigned int function_no, const unsigned int point_no, const unsigned int component) const FEValuesBase< dim, spacedim >
space_dimensionFEValuesBase< dim, spacedim >static
subscribe(const char *identifier=nullptr) const Subscriptor
Subscriptor()Subscriptor
Subscriptor(const Subscriptor &)Subscriptor
Subscriptor(Subscriptor &&) noexceptSubscriptor
tria_listener_mesh_transformFEValuesBase< dim, spacedim >protected
tria_listener_refinementFEValuesBase< dim, spacedim >protected
unsubscribe(const char *identifier=nullptr) const Subscriptor
update_flagsFEValuesBase< dim, spacedim >protected
~FEValuesBase() overrideFEValuesBase< dim, spacedim >virtual
~Subscriptor()Subscriptorvirtual